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
40901430 095268 09143
8670 187996842
8670 187996842
1340274 763565357 32
All about undefined
Interested in learning more?
8670 187996842
1340274 763565357 32
See more
27229159 71
05 07060361770 8822609217 6894555712
See more
939954456 01171305 2931183361
733 498539 188693
See more